Common Help Topics

Restore Lift Progress Pro purchases
If you already purchased Lift Progress Pro, open the app and go to the Lift Progress Pro page, then tap Restore Purchases.

Restore Purchases can recover:
  • Monthly Pro
  • Yearly Pro
  • Lifetime Pro
Make sure you are signed in to the same Apple ID used for the original purchase.
Manage or cancel a subscription
Lift Progress Pro subscriptions are managed by Apple.
To manage or cancel a subscription:
  1. Open the App Store app.
  2. Tap your profile icon.
  3. Tap Subscriptions.
  4. Select Lift Progress.
  5. Manage, change, or cancel your subscription.
Export or import a backup
Lift Progress stores workout data locally on your device. You can manually export a backup file from the app.

To export a backup:
  1. Open Settings in Lift Progress.
  2. Go to Data & Backup.
  3. Tap Export Backup.
To restore from a backup:
  1. Open Settings in Lift Progress.
  2. Go to Data & Backup.
  3. Tap Import Backup.
  4. Select your backup file.
Before importing, make sure you understand that restoring a backup may replace the workout data currently stored on your device.
Change kg or lb units
You can change your weight unit in the app settings.

Go to:
Settings → Workout Preferences → Weight unit
Lift Progress supports both kg and lb.

FAQs:
  • Does Lift Progress work offline?
Yes. Lift Progress is designed as an offline-ready workout log. Core workout data is stored locally on your device, and no account is required to log workouts.
Some actions, such as purchasing Pro, restoring purchases, or opening external links, may require an internet connection.

  • Where is my workout data stored?
Core workout data is stored locally on your device. Lift Progress does not require an account.
You can export a backup file anytime from the app settings if you want to save a copy or move your data to another device.

About Lift Progress
Lift Progress is a simple workout logging app built for progressive overload. It helps you track sets, reps, weight, personal records, workout history, and strength progress over time.

No account required. Works offline. Your workout data stays on your device unless you export a backup file.
